Planning appeal decision
77 Woodlands, Grange Park, Northampton, Northamptonshire, NN4 5BZ
proposed front porch and garage. Extension and conversion of existing garage to habitable accommodation
- Authority
- West Northamptonshire
- Appeal type
- householder · Householder (HAS)
- Procedure
- Written Representations
- Development
- residential · Householder developments
- Inspector
- Griffiths S
Main issues, as the Inspector framed them
- The effect of the proposals on the character and appearance of the host dwelling and surrounding area
What decided it
The projecting extension would represent a significant and incongruous change to the principal elevation that would disrupt the established symmetry of the street scene, causing harm to local character and appearance contrary to development plan policy and the Framework.
Framework references: 8, 135
Plan policies cited: Policy SS2 (General Development and Design Principles) of the South Northamptonshire Local Plan Part 2 (2020)
